CASEY STATE BANK HISTORY

  • Bank Name:Casey State Bank
  • Bank Class:Federal Reserve Non-member Bank
  • Member FDIC:Certificate #3614
  • Locations:7 Branches in Illinois

Casey State Bank was founded on January 1, 1880 and has been serving the financial needs of their customers for over 144 years.

Casey State Bank currently operates with 7 branches located in Illinois as a subsidiary of Eagle Financial Corp.. Check below for important events in banks history.

IMPORTANT EVENTS IN BANKS HISTORY

Below is a list of some important events in the history of Casey State Bank, including mergers and acquisitions.

DATEEVENT

01-01-1880Institution established. Original name: The Casey National Bank.

12-26-1978Main Office moved to 305-307 North Central Avenue, Casey, IL 62420.

08-02-2000Institution withdraws from membership in the Federal Reserve System.

08-02-2000Changed Chartering Agency to State.

08-02-2000Changed Bank Class to State Chartered Bank, not member of the Federal Reserve System (FRS).

08-02-2000Changed Primary Federal Regulatory Agency to Fdic.

08-02-2000Changed Institution Name to Casey State Bank.

11-13-2009Acquired First State Bank of Biggsville (12095) in Biggsville, IL.
